CAUTION:
Using the incorrect gasket can cause damage to the transmission.
ALL VEHICLES
NOTE:
If the valve body separator plate was not removed, proceed to Step 6.
NOTE:
Apply a light film of petroleum jelly to the valve body separator plate prior to assembling the new gaskets.
- Assemble the new gaskets to the valve body separator plate.
- Main control to case gasket.
- Valve body separator plate.
- Main control to separator plate gasket.

NOTE: Apply a small amount of petroleum jelly to each check ball prior to positioning them on the valve body separator plate. - Install eight rubber and one steel, EPC check balls.
NOTE: Apply petroleum jelly to the EPC check ball spring prior to installing it into the case.
- Install the EPC check ball spring.
- Position the valve body separator plate and the gaskets to the case carefully, to retain the check balls.
NOTE: The word UP stamped on the separator plate reinforcing plate must be visible when installed.
- Install the separator plate reinforcing plate.
- Install the separator plate reinforcing plate.
- Install the retaining bolts.
- Install the solenoid screen assembly by pushing it in and rotating it to lock.
NOTE: Prior to installing the solenoid body assembly, coat the case connector bore with silicone grease.
- Install the solenoid body assembly.
- Install the solenoid body assembly.
- Install the nut.
- Install the bolts and nut finger-tight.
- Install the main control valve body, aligning the manual shift valve with the inner manual valve detent lever. Install the nuts and bolts finger-tight.
- If previously installed, remove, then reinstall, the bolt into the separator plate reinforcing plate.
- Remove the bolt.
- Install the bolt.
- Install the accumulator body with the nuts and the bolts finger-tight.
- Tighten all accumulator body, upper and lower main control body and the solenoid body nuts and bolts.
CAUTION: Make sure that the pump bore is clean and the old filter seal has been removed.NOTE: Prior to installation, lightly lubricate the seal with clean automatic transmission fluid.
- Press the fluid filter and seal assembly into the pump bore until seated.
NOTE: Do not discard the gasket unless damaged. This is a reusable gasket.NOTE: Apply a light coat of petroleum jelly to hold the gasket to the fluid pan.
- Position the gasket onto the clean fluid pan. Make sure the magnet is positioned over the dimple in the fluid pan.
CAUTION: Mixing the 4x2-style and 4x4-style transmission fluid filters and transmission pan assembly components can cause transmission damage.
- Install the correct pan with gasket for this application. Alternately tighten the bolts.
VEHICLES EQUIPPED WITH A FLUID PAN DRAIN PLUG
- Install the drain plug.
ALL VEHICLES
- Connect the digital transmission range (TR) sensor connector.
- Connect the solenoid body connector.
- Remove the supports and lower the vehicle.
- Fill the transmission to the specified level with clean automatic transmission fluid. For additional information, refer to the Fluid Capacity chart in the General Specifications portion of this article.
